As a belated (and really exciting) present, ABC posted the two-hour Jan. 21 "Lost" Season 5 premiere on their media site. So here's a look at what goes on in the first hour of the premiere. (I ended up not holding off on watching the second episode of the premiere, so here's some "Lost" tidbits from the remaining hour.)
Minor spoilers ahead.
1) There are two main time periods here -- directly after the Oceanic 6 (seven at the time with Jin) have left the island and three years into the future when Ben (Michael Emerson) has enlisted Jack (Matthew Fox) at Locke's (Terry O'Quinn) wake to round up all the other Lostees and get them back to the island. It was Locke who told Jack the others needed to return or everyone would die, and it was the all-seeing, all knowing Richard (Nestor Carbonell) who gave Locke that news to begin with.
